Solaris에서 스왑 파일을 추가할 수 없습니다.

Solaris에서 스왑 파일을 추가할 수 없습니다.

Solaris 10에 스왑 파일을 추가하려고 합니다. 2GB 파일을 만들었습니다 swap.file. 그런 다음 다음 명령을 사용하여 스왑 파일을 추가했습니다.

swap -a /swap.file

디스플레이 오류:

/swap.file: 잘못된 크기

내가 뭘 잘못했나요?

답변1

아마도 32비트 커널을 실행하고 있을 것입니다. 2 x 1GB 스왑 파일을 생성하고 개별적으로 추가하기만 하면 됩니다.

# rm /swap.file
# /usr/sbin/mkfile 1024m /swap1
# /usr/sbin/mkfile 1024m /swap2
# /usr/sbin/swap -a /swap1
# /usr/sbin/swap -a /swap2

또한 재부팅 후에도 이 설정이 유지되도록 하려면 /etc/vfstab 파일에 다음 줄을 추가해야 합니다. 예:

/swap1 - - swap - no -
/swap2 - - swap - no -

관련 정보